INTELLIGENT PERCEPTUAL DESIGN

Human-centered artificial intelligence (AI) & extended-reality (XR) methods for design evaluation, spatial perception, creativity, and design education

AS A RESEARCH TEAM

We build human-centered artificial intelligence (AI) and extended-reality (XR) methods

to study how people experience spaces, create design ideas, and learn through technology.

MISSION

IPD advances spatial experience research, design creativity, and accessible technology-enhanced design education by informing design practice, promoting human-centered AI/XR research methods, and democratizing emerging technologies in design learning.

INFORM

Inform design decisions with evidence about perception, navigation, and occupant experience.

PROMOTE

Promote AI/XR methods that fit real design workflows and preserve design judgment.

DEMOCRATIZE

Democratize emerging technologies through studio-tested teaching models and accessible learning pathways.

PRINCIPAL INVESTIGATOR (PI)

HOA VO, PH.D., NCIDQ, IDEC, ACM, DS

An Assistant Professor of Interior Design at Indiana University Bloomington. Her research examines how human-centered AI-XR methods can support spatial perception, design judgment, creativity, and technology-enhanced design education.
